90275549914335234

The Isle - Server Info
IP 116.202.193.78:5026
Players 1 / 75
Region Europe
Country flag Germany Germany
Map Thenyaw Island
Date Created 2025-10-20 14:04:13
Date Updated 2025-10-20 14:04:20
Rent Server
Players 1 / 75
Unknown Players 1
Server Stats - Last 30 Days